Testudinata

plural noun
Tes·​tu·​di·​na·​ta | \ -ˈātə\

Definition of Testudinata

: an order or other division of Reptilia comprising the turtles and tortoises and being distinguished by a trunk more or less enclosed in a shell of bony dermal plates that is usually covered externally with horny shields and in nearly all cases firmly united with some of the vertebrae, ribs, and sternum, and by jaws that are toothless and sheathed

History and Etymology for Testudinata

New Latin, from Testudin-, Testudo + -ata
